Essentials of Compliant Subcontracting...
This course prepares the new and/or small federal government prime contractor on the basics of compliant procurement. In the federal government’s eyes, the term “subcontracting” is very broad and the government expects prime contractors to spend prime contract funds using the same regulations the government uses. Leveraging As-a-Service to Overcome Gov...
According to the Office of Management and Budget, three-quarters of IT budgets are going toward the maintenance of legacy IT investments. As a means to adopt more efficient, secure, and modern IT systems and infrastructure, government is turning to an “as-a-service” model. The Framework for Mobile Security in Go...
Government agencies have a combination of policy, technology and workforce requirements to address when mapping the framework for mobile security within their agencies. Security options are available at both the hardware and software levels and include encryption, rooted trust, kernel protection, and containerization. The Purpose of the FAR and How to Navigate It
The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) is an intimidating document. It is more than 2,000 pages in length and consists of sets of rules organized in the form of unique numbering, definitions, supplements, conventions, and deviations. This webinar provides a basic understanding of the FAR’s purpose, structure, and use. As a result of participating, attendees will be better equipped to identify and understand the FAR’s rules.
